Design packaging systems to support a complete range of industrial gas turbine and rotating equipment products
Working directly with customer’s specifications to ensure modifications to standard designs meet established company change
Control procedures developing a new system design as needed
Designs, improves & develops both new and existing systems
Defining of key system parameters such as; set points, control sequence, flows, pressures, temperatures and P&ID's (system diagrams) throughout the system
Collaborating across all company departments and being a liaison to marketing, suppliers and customers to ensure the highest quality service and systems
Assist the Design/Drafting group with the development of assembly and fabrication drawings while establishing budgets and controlling costs
Providing technical support to manufacturing, field service and marketing personnel
Experience Required:
BS in a Mechanical or Electrical Engineering
5 + years experience in Mechanical Engineering
3+ years experience Rotating Machinery Packaging or similar industry
Experience in the specification and design of ancillary systems for rotating equipment, ideally for gas turbines
Knowledge of API codes and standards for the petrochemical industry
Requires a fundamental understanding of system operation and performance, equipment selection, and piping design, including pressure loss evaluation, orifice sizing
Must have designed ancillary systems including lubrication, hydraulic control, starting, gas and liquid fuel, instrument air, and dry gas seal supply (for centrifugal compressors), ideally for gas turbine packages
Additionally the candidate will have experience specifying and designing systems with the following components; pumps, coolers, filters, relief valves, control valves, instrumentation, motors (electric and hydraulic), heaters, structural fabrications, piping, tubing, flexible hose, gearboxes, compressors, and generators
The ability to verify functionality of a gas turbine ancillary system and conformance to customer specifications; preparing and interpreting engineering specifications; and producing P&ID's (Process and Instrumentation Diagrams) and wiring assemblies
Reviewed and approved project drawings and documentation, and interface directly with customers during vendor co-ordination meetings and factory tests
Overall responsibility of several system designs on multiple projects, which demands the individual be self-directed and capable of working as part of a team working to a higher level plan to ensure deliverables are to RR best practices and on time
